Cloning and Expression Vector Construction of AGPase Gene from Cassava

Abstract:

In order to study the role of the key enzyme gene AGPase in starch synthesis, according to the other species’ AGPase small subunit gene of the GenBank, we got 909 bp gene fragment with 3’ end from FX01. Through sequence similarity search results showed that, its nucleotide sequence with GenBank landing Ricinus communis ,Populus trichocarpa, Citrus sinensis, Ipomoea batatas, Citrus unshiu and Glycine max sequence homologily, respectively of 91%, 91%, 87%, 86%, 86% and 85%. AGPase gene antisense expression vector PBI121-AGPss was constructed based on the known vector pBI121, and transferred it into Agrobaterium tumefaciens to get the transformed bacteria. It made the foundation for further study of cassava starch synthesis-related gene regulation, GM and gene function.
